Sample Program of Incentive Travel Cuba

 

There is no better way to motivate your commercial staff or independent sales people then to invite them once a year to an exotic luxurious place to relax together and talk about business in a relaxed way. For this many companies of stature organize incentive trips and many come to Cuba. www.cubafortravel.com has the experience to make this week of the year into something really special that people will remember and be grateful for.

 

Here we give you an example of how this week of Incentive Travel Cuba would be.

 

Day 1: The group arrives in the International airport of Havana. We provide a VIP service on arrival to assist the guests pass customs. The Cubafortravel guide welcomes you all in the VIP lounge where the first cocktails are served. After a short relaxation we go by bus to the centre of Havana. For overnight we suggest the very well located Parque Central of the NH chain. On arrival luggage service and check in are very swift and personalized. At night the group is invited at the roof terrace for an exclusive dinner. The place has great views over the city. A life band brings you right into the Cuban ambience.

 

Day 2: After breakfast the Havana Bicycle Club is waiting for us outside. In a well accompanied and secure organization we ride on bike through the city visiting places like the Malecon, the Plaza de la Revolucion, a fruit and vegetables market, the Chinese Quarter, the Cemetery of Christoffer Columbus, and much more. It is a very unique and original way to discover the city.

For lunch we arrive at the Plaza de la Catedral in Old Havana. At the Bodeguita del Medio restaurant we have Creole lunch. This restaurant is world famous for being a Hemingway hang out and is being copied from Paris to Mexico City.

After lunch we have a gentle stroll with the guide through Old Havana to marvel at 18th and 19th century palaces now declared Patrimony of Humanity. We make a stop at the Havana Club Museum of Rum for an explanation of the production process of rum and of course we have a shot of old rum.

In the evening we walk from the hotel through Old Havana to the best restaurant in town, the Café del Oriente. Here we have a relaxing gourmet dinner to end a beautiful day.

 

Day 3: After breakfast we walk to the Capitol building in Havana, an exact copy of Capitol Hill in Washington. Here we reserved one of the historic meeting rooms used by the senators before the Cuban Revolution. With all modern facilities at hand a company meeting and presentation can be organized. For the partners we organize a shopping or art gallery tour.

For lunch everybody meets in the a la carte restaurant of Parque Central hotel. After refreshing we make a visit to the Partagas cigar factory where the original Cuban cigars are rolled. After the tour there is possibility to buy in the factory shop. The rest of the afternoon is at leisure.

In the evening we walk to the Palace of the Duke of Villanueva where the restaurant is entirely decorated in the tobacco theme. We start with cocktails and a short appetizer cigar. After a gourmet dinner of mixed grill we end with Cuban coffee and rum and a big Churchill type cigar.

 

Day 4: After breakfast we go to Teatro America where dance professors are awaiting us. We are in for a few hours of dance lessons to get into the Cuban rhythms.

Lunch and the afternoon are at leisure.

At night we gather at the roof terrace of Ambos Mundos hotel with great views over the bay of Havana. Here a Cuban buffet and open cocktail bar wait for us. The band Ecos de Siboney, grandsons of the legendary lead singer Compay Segundo of the Buena Vista Social Club, together with our dance teachers will make this Cuban salsa night into an unforgettable experience.

 

Day 5: After breakfast we leave Havana for Varadero. In the train station of Guanabo at the other side of the bay the authentic electric train of Hershey will take us in direction of Cubas best beach resort. On board a musical band and an open bar guarantee the fun. The scenery is true Cuban countryside and sugar fields. After an hour and half of train we continue one hour more by bus to Varadero.

We suggest Paradisus Varadero of the Solmelia chain. In our view it is he most luxurious all inclusive resort in Varadero. All drinks and food are included and rooms are all junior suites.

At night we can have dinner in the a la carte Spanish restaurant exclusive for the group.

 

Day 6: This day we preserve for company meetings and workshops in the hotel meeting rooms. The guests are in all inclusive so can have their meals freely as they please.

 

Day 7: After breakfast an exclusive catamaran takes us sailing on sea to Cayo Blanco Island. On the way there is plenty of time for snorkelling, sunbathing and relaxing. Lunch and all drinks are included.

At night we have a special setting for dinner. The beach of the hotel is ours. We set up an exclusive buffet for the group right in the sand of the beach. A life salsa band takes care of the ambience and we can dance and watch the show with the stars above us.

 

Day 8: Before driving to the airport of Havana we have a la carte lunch together in the Italian restaurant of the hotel. On the way to Havana we make a brief stop at the Bucanayagua Bridge for our last views of the Cuban country side and for a great freshly prepared Piña Colada.
